DRIVER
Cleveland Launcher XL
2022
Independent reviewers (Golf Monthly, Plugged In Golf) consistently found the Launcher XL delivered on its forgiveness-focused brief: high, stable launch with mid-range spin and notably consistent carry distances even on mis-hits. It undercut flagship $500+ drivers from Titleist, Callaway, and TaylorMade at a $399 launch price, positioning it as a value play rather than a tour-level product, and reviewers noted its sound was polarizing even when performance was praised.

GEARCADDIE FIT VERDICT
Who should play this club — and why
BEST FOR
Designed primarily for mid-to-high handicap recreational golfers and those with moderate swing speeds who prioritize forgiveness, easy high launch, and straight ball flight over outright adjustability or workability.
VERIFIED PRODUCT FACTS
What is specific to this model
The Cleveland Launcher XL is a 2022 game-improvement driver built around an oversized 460cc head designed to deliver Cleveland's highest moment-of-inertia (MOI) in a production driver at the time, prioritizing forgiveness, high launch, and easy distance. It was released alongside lighter-weight (XL Lite) and draw-biased (XL Draw) variants.
loft options
9°, 10.5°, 12°
adjustability
Adjustable hosel/loft sleeve for fine-tuning loft and lie angle to optimize launch conditions and shot shape
head size volume
460cc, oversized 'XL' head shape built for high MOI
shaft options
Project X Cypher 50 (stock), Aldila Ascent PL 40, Project X EvenFlow Riptide 50, Mitsubishi Tensei CK Red 50
stock shaft
Project X Cypher 50 (graphite)
length
45.75 inches
lie angle
58.5°–60.0° depending on loft
swingweight
D3
price at launch
$399.99 USD (approx. £379 GBP in the UK market)
variants
Launcher XL (standard), Launcher XL Lite (lighter overall weight for slower swing speeds), Launcher XL Draw (draw-biased weighting)
